一种最小资费MPQUIC数据包调度方法和系统

    公开(公告)号:CN112672190A

    公开(公告)日:2021-04-16

    申请号:CN202011523177.1

    申请日:2020-12-22

    Abstract: 本发明提供一种MPQUIC系统调度器调度发送量的方法的方法,所述MPQUIC系统通过Path A和Path B两条路径发送数据,Path A的资费低于Path B,所述方法包括:从应用层接收本轮要发送的数据块和传输时长tc,将数据块分为SEQsum个数据包;预测Path A路径的传输能力,基于该传输能力的发送量和根据上一轮Path A路径传输时间,对本轮传输分配的发送量进行调整,将调整后的发送量分配给Path A;向Path B路径分配的发送量为剩余的发送量;在完成本轮传输后,记录下WIFI路径完成传输的时间与tc的差D。本发明的优点在于基于双子流对传的思想能够充分利用多物理接口的性能,考虑实际异构无线网络的状态变化,最终实现传输性能和流量资费的平衡。

    用于虚拟化系统的方法及虚拟化系统

    公开(公告)号:CN109901909B

    公开(公告)日:2020-12-29

    申请号:CN201910007074.0

    申请日:2019-01-04

    Abstract: 本发明提供一种用于虚拟化系统的方法及虚拟化系统。所述方法包括:1)由所述Qemu进程提供其虚拟机内存的文件描述符和起始位置其中,所述内存不包括系统关键内存;2)在vSwitch进程需要与虚拟机内存执行数据交换时,判断与所述数据交换相对应的虚拟机内存是否已被共享,若是则执行数据交换,若否则根据所述文件描述符和起始位置将所述虚拟机内存的相应部分共享给所述vSwitch进程并执行数据交换。只在vSwitch需要与VM内存执行数据交换时,才会映射所需要的VM部分内存进行共享,使得对VM内存的共享是随时间动态变化的,由此减少黑客的攻击面。

    一种IP存储与查找的方法及装置

    公开(公告)号:CN110995876A

    公开(公告)日:2020-04-10

    申请号:CN201910964493.3

    申请日:2019-10-11

    Abstract: 本发明涉及一种IP存储与查找的方法及装置,该存储方法包括以下步骤:采用多个数组存储所述IP的树结构,形成多个节点数组,每一该节点数组对应该树结构其中一层;在每一所述节点数组存储一节点索引,用于指向所述IP的规则信息;设定该树结构的若干层为关键层,该关键层对应的节点数组为关键层节点数组,并在该每一关键层分别设置:一子树偏移值数组,用于记录子树偏移值,判断节点是否存在子树,并给子树编号;以及一子节点数数组,用于记录所述IP的树结构中的子节点数;其中,所述子节点数数组与所述子树偏移值数组相对应。该方法有效解决了SIAL存储开销大,更新吞吐量低的问题。

    一种基于网络功能虚拟化场景的流迁移方法及系统

    公开(公告)号:CN105978952B

    公开(公告)日:2019-04-30

    申请号:CN201610273970.8

    申请日:2016-04-28

    Abstract: 本发明提出一种基于网络功能虚拟化场景的流迁移方法,该方法包括在源网络功能处与目标网络功能处分别部署源流迁移处理单元与目标流处理单元,并通过所述的源流迁移处理单元与网络交换设备在数据包包头内设置两位标签,将数据包标记为四类,包括normal类、in‑fly类、last in‑fly类、redirect类,所述的目标流迁移处理单元使用基于标签的分类器将所述的normal类、in‑fly类、last in‑fly类、redirect类数据包进行分类;在所述流迁移处理单元中部署状态机,记录当前迁移状态,源状态机根据迁移状态对数据包进行标记与转发,所述目标状态机根据迁移状态与包处理规则将所述四类数据包分别放置于目标流处理单元中的默认缓存,in‑fly环形缓存与redirect环形缓存,最终通过默认缓存交付目标网络功能处。

    一种用于流式数据并行处理的内存管理方法

    公开(公告)号:CN105094751B

    公开(公告)日:2018-01-09

    申请号:CN201510427494.6

    申请日:2015-07-20

    Abstract: 本发明提供一种用于流式数据并行处理的内存管理方法,用于流式数据并行处理的流水线构架包括多组建立了一一对应的对等关系的生产者和消费者,具有对等关系的每个生产者和消费者都具有私有的局部缓存池,所述用于流式数据并行处理的内存管理方法包括:1)在进行流式数据并行处理过程中,每个生产者向其私有的局部缓存池申请内存,并且在该生产者的局部缓存池为空时,触发交换操作以获得内存块,所述交换操作是将该生产者的局部缓存池和与其对等的消费者的局部缓存池交换;2)在进行流式数据并行处理过程中,每个消费者向该消费者的局部缓存池释放内存。本发明能够有效地降低内存操作开销,提高内存的利用率。

    一种用于流式数据并行处理的内存管理方法

    公开(公告)号:CN105094751A

    公开(公告)日:2015-11-25

    申请号:CN201510427494.6

    申请日:2015-07-20

    Abstract: 本发明提供一种用于流式数据并行处理的内存管理方法,用于流式数据并行处理的流水线构架包括多组建立了一一对应的对等关系的生产者和消费者,具有对等关系的每个生产者和消费者都具有私有的局部缓存池,所述用于流式数据并行处理的内存管理方法包括:1)在进行流式数据并行处理过程中,每个生产者向其私有的局部缓存池申请内存,并且在该生产者的局部缓存池为空时,触发交换操作以获得内存块,所述交换操作是将该生产者的局部缓存池和与其对等的消费者的局部缓存池交换;2)在进行流式数据并行处理过程中,每个消费者向该消费者的局部缓存池释放内存。本发明能够有效地降低内存操作开销,提高内存的利用率。

    一种用于流式数据并行处理的负载均衡方法

    公开(公告)号:CN105022671A

    公开(公告)日:2015-11-04

    申请号:CN201510427072.9

    申请日:2015-07-20

    Abstract: 本发明提供一种用于流式数据并行处理的负载均衡方法,其中用于流式数据并行处理的并行流水线包括N级处理线程,每个处理线程与一个处理器核绑定,其中N为所述并行流水线的级别数目,所述负载均衡方法包括:1)对于任意一个第i级处理线程,该第i级处理线程首先完成本级的数据处理,得到第i级中间数据包;2)根据各个第i+1级处理线程的负载状态,基于负载均衡算法将所述的第i级中间数据包发送到一个第i+1级处理线程的缓冲队列;所述i为1至N-1中的任意一个整数。本发明能够实现流水线构架内部的负载均衡,能够显著降低流水线中各个线程的缓冲队列长度,能够降低流水线中各个线程的缓冲队列长度的波动幅度以及各个线程缓冲队列长度之间的差异。

    基于网络中间点的网页响应时间被动测量方法及系统

    公开(公告)号:CN103036746B

    公开(公告)日:2015-07-08

    申请号:CN201210563218.9

    申请日:2012-12-21

    Abstract: 本发明提供一种基于网络中间点的网页响应时间被动测量方法及系统,该方法包括:步骤1,数据包获取:数据包获取模块通过网卡或板卡在网络中间点实时捕获所有用户与网页交互的网络数据包,并将所述网络数据包发送给数据包分用模块;步骤2,数据包分用:数据包分用模块根据所述网络数据包的链路层、网络层和传输层协议对其进行分用处理;步骤3,数据包解析:数据包解析模块解析所述网络数据包并提取其IP、TCP和HTTP头部信息,根据所述IP、TCP和HTTP头部信息标记网络数据包类型;步骤4,响应时间测量:响应时间测量模块对不同类型的网络数据包进行相应处理,测量所有网页的响应时间。本发明的测量准确、实时、全面、高效。

Patent Agency Ranking